Kentucky catcher Devin Burkes back for fifth year

Burkes helped lead the Wildcats to the 2024 Men's College World Series

LEXINGTON, Ky. (ABC36 NEWS NOW)- One of Kentucky baseball’s most passionate players, Devin Burkes, is going to be back in blue for another season. The Wildcat’s catcher announced that he will return to Kentucky for his fifth and final season of college baseball on Wednesday via social media with the words “God’s Plan,” and a video of his highlights. Search suspended for juvenile who possibly drowned; search to resume Wednesday morning in Madison County

MADISON COUNTY, Ky. (ABC36 NEWS NOW) – ABC36 News has learned crews are searching the Kentucky River for a possible drowning victim at Fort Boonesborough State Park in Madison County.
